Buying Guide: Choosing The Best Table Or Mat For A Coffee Maker

When selecting a table or mat for a coffee station, consider these key factors to match the setup to your space and routine.

  • Available Footprint: Measure the area where the coffee maker will sit. Choose a narrow 13–16″ depth for tight counters or a wider top if you need room for grinder and accessories.
  • Surface Area And Load Capacity: Confirm the worktop dimensions and weight rating. Espresso machines and grinders can be heavy; select a table with sturdy shelves and reinforced tops if needed.
  • Storage Needs: Decide between open shelving for easy access and closed cabinets or drawers for hiding supplies. Pull-out baskets and hooks add organization for pods, filters, and utensils.
  • Mobility And Stability: Wheels provide flexibility to relocate the station; ensure at least two locks or brakes for stability during brewing.
  • Protection For Counters: Mats are ideal when you don’t want a separate piece of furniture. Look for absorbent, waterproof top layers and a non-slip rubber backing to protect finishes and prevent movement.
  • Material And Finish: Waterproof or sealed surfaces resist stains and heat. For wood or MDF units, check for coated finishes that resist warping from moisture.
  • Height And Ergonomics: Consider countertop and appliance heights—worktop height should allow comfortable access to the carafe, water reservoir, and grinder controls.
  • Ventilation And Clearance: If storing appliances in enclosed cabinets, ensure ventilation and easy cord routing to avoid overheating and maintain safety.
  • Aesthetic Fit: Choose a style (farmhouse, rustic, modern) that complements your kitchen while balancing function. Mesh or open panels can create a lighter visual profile.
  • Maintenance And Cleaning: Removable mats, wipeable surfaces, and easy-to-clean drawers reduce effort for daily upkeep. For mats, prefer stain-hiding tops that rinse clean.

Comparison Perspectives

  • Space-Constrained Users: Prioritize narrow, vertical 3-tier stands with deepened tops for compact footprints.
  • Organization-Focused Users: Cabinets with drawers and baskets suit those who store many supplies or want a tidy appearance.
  • Countertop Protection Only: Mats are cost-effective and portable for renters or those unwilling to add furniture.
  • Mobile Coffee Stations: Look for rolling carts with lockable casters for flexible placement across rooms or outdoor use.
